RAN in the Western Balkans - Study Visit to Paris on Managing the Needs of Child Returnees

Children who were born or spent part of their childhood in the territories previously controlled by Daesh in Syria and Iraq have been actively repatriated across Europe, often with their mothers. Kosovo* has received the largest number of returnees in the Western Balkans (WBs), having repatriated 110 citizens in April 2019, including men, women and children, out of a total of 485 returnees. In the EU, France has repatriated the largest number of returned children. Out of approximately 300 French children who returned to France, 75 were repatriated until the end of 2022 and 32 at the beginning of 2023. This data demonstrates the continued importance of the phenomenon.
